[QUOTE="TheSaffycen, post: 748122, member: 71135"] 1.Vunipola 2.Youngs 3.Cole 4.Launchbury 5.Parling 6.Wood 7.Robshaw 8.Morgan 9.Youngs 10.Ford 11.May 12.Barritt 13.Joseph 14.Watson 15.Brown 16.George 17.Marler 18.Wilson 19.Lawes 20.Vunipola 21.Care 22.Farrell 23.Nowell Only 2 changes to the XV as Vunipola and Launchbury help on the floor and carrying. Wood and Parling are great for the lineout, I would like Haskell but we need lineout assurances with Youngs IMO. The bench has a very strong scrummaging front row, when Wales make their front row changes we can use ours to really ruin their scrum. Care adds more speed and running ability and I think he will have a big game if he gets off the bench, he played well against Wales in 2013. Nowell adds powerful running and some versatility.
